Passengers flying out of Guangzhou Baiyun International Airport are now receiving redesigned boarding passes that aim to combine functionality with aesthetics as part of the airport’s service upgrade ahead of the ACI World Airport Experience Summit 2025.
The new passes feature a three-color window motif that serves as a quick visual cue for flight status, while practical improvements such as larger fonts for flight numbers, boarding gates, and departure times make key details easier to read.
The design also incorporates the official emblem of the upcoming airport expo. The ACI Airport Experience Summit 2025,to be held in Guangzhou from September 8-11, will bring together more than 800 global airport leaders to share strategies, present the prestigious ASQ Awards, and highlight innovations shaping the future of air travel.
